nz function problem-query to form
I am using the nz function in my queries. The function works at that level.
However, when I try to open the form it won't allow me to. If I take out the nz function everything works fine. Any suggestions |

nz function problem-query to form
Could be an issue with the data type. Try an IIf() expression instead.
More details and example: http://allenbrowne.com/QueryPerfIssue.html#Nz -- Allen Browne - Microsoft MVP.
